The Lindquarry Room on level 2 is reserved for candidate interviews and must remain locked at all times when unoccupied. Visitors may only enter when escorted by a member of the hiring panel, and escorts must remain present for the full duration of the session. Recording equipment is not permitted unless approved in advance by the facilities lead. Facilities desk staff preparing the room ahead of an interview should use the access code below.

badge for yahif-yagef: bdg-KUW-8

**First day — hardware lab access.** Before the new starter arrives, confirm with the Kestrel Labs duty technician that their induction slot is booked. Walk them to the lab on Level 3 of the Marwick Building, show them the sign-in tablet, and explain the no-food rule. They will need the pass code below to open the outer door.

badge for hahaf-yahig: bdg-IGAAD-4

// Client setup for the Sudsport locker access flow.
// Quick rundown for newcomers: when a customer scans their tag,
// we ask the Lockerling service for an unlock grant, then ping
// the physical latch controller. Grants expire in 90 seconds,
// so don't cache them. The client needs to authenticate with
// Lockerling first, using the internal key just below.

app token of fajop-fahif = qvz4-AnML